North Marion School District - Integrated Plan

Over the past 6 years Oregon has made significant investments for students, educators, and communities.  Many of these investments have come to us in the form of state and federal grants and initiatives designed to support improvements in specific areas of the school. In the past, each of these grants and initiatives have had separate requirements and processes for planning and spending.  This year, the state has asked us to integrate six of these programs into one planning process and one document for submission.

Bringing these six programs together has given us a great opportunity to align these programs with each other and to ensure that these programs work together to support the goals and strategies in the North Marion School District Strategic Plan adopted this fall. The six integrated programs are:

  • The High School Success (HSS) Plan
  • The Student Investment Account (SIA)
  • Career and Technical Education- Perkins V (CTE)
  • Every Day Matters (Attendance)
  • Continuous Improvement Planning (CIP)
  • Early Indicator Intervention Systems (EIIS)

We believe that integrating these programs and processes in ways that support our strategic plan will ultimately improve the well-being, health, climate, quality of teaching and learning and outcomes for each student and will move us toward achieving our District Mission, Vision, and Goals. 

The NMSD Integrated Plan was developed using our equity lenses and is organized around six Outcomes. Each Outcome is supported by five Strategies and related Investment Activities.  The resources for this plan can only be used to support activities allowed by the six programs listed above.
